# qpc-zephyr-app **Repository Path**: mirrors_QuantumLeaps/qpc-zephyr-app ## Basic Information - **Project Name**: qpc-zephyr-app - **Description**: No description available - **Primary Language**: Unknown - **License**: Not specified - **Default Branch**: main - **Homepage**: None - **GVP Project**: No ## Statistics - **Stars**: 0 - **Forks**: 0 - **Created**: 2022-08-12 - **Last Updated**: 2025-07-26 ## Categories & Tags **Categories**: Uncategorized **Tags**: None ## README ![QP Zephyr Module](img/qp-zephyr.jpg) # QP/C Application with Zephyr This repository provides an example and a good starting point for deveoping [QP/C](https://github.com/QuantumLeaps/qpc) applications with Zephyr. The provided example is the [Dining Philosopher Problem (DPP)](https://www.state-machine.com/qpc/tut_dpp.html) application consisting of muliple Active Objects. Additionally, the application demonstrates the use of the Zephyr's console UART to implement [QP/Spy software tracing](https://www.state-machine.com/qtools/qpspy.html). ## Credits This example application has been originally created by [Victor Chavez](https://github.com/vChavezB). ### Cloning This repository depends on the [qpc](https://github.com/QuantumLeaps/qpc) reposiotory containing the QP/C framework and port to Zephyr, packaged together as an external [Zephyr module](https://docs.zephyrproject.org/latest/develop/modules.html). For that reason, to clone also the submodule, the usual `git clone` command needs to be followed by `--recurse-submodules` ```bash git clone https://github.com/QuantumLeaps/qpc-zephyr-app --recurse-submodules --depth 1 ``` where, `` is the custom name you can give to your project. This step produces the following subfolders in your current directory: ``` | +- / - your QP project +- .git/ - git history (safe to delete to save disk space) | +- qpc/ - QP/C framework | +- zephyr/ - QP/C Zephyr module (don't touch) | +- CMakeLists.txt - files to build this project (custimize) +- prj.conf - congiguration for this project (customize) ``` # Building the Project Change directory to `` and type: ```bash west build -b ``` specific example for the `nucleo_h743zi` board: ```bash west build -b nucleo_h743zi ``` # QP/Spy Build Configuration The QP/C Zephyr Module supports the [QSPY Software Tracing](https://www.state-machine.com/qtools/qpspy.html) option and will add the appropriate macros and files to build the "QSPY" configuration. If you wish to enable "QSPY" you can provide the option "QSPY" in the command-line for the build. For example: ```bash west build -b nucleo_h743zi -- -DQSPY=ON ``` > **NOTE:** The QP/Spy software tracing uses the Zephyr's console UART. This means that the Zephyr `printk()` facility cannot be used while QP/Spy is configured. # Flashing the Board Connect the board to your host and type: ```bash west flash ``` # Running the Example The example runs right away after flashing. (Some boards might need to be reset). ## Using the QP/SPY Software Tracing If you have built the example with QP/Spy, you might want to watch the QP/Spy output. ### The QSPY Host Utility To receive the QP/Spy software tracing output you need to run a special [qspy host application](https://www.state-machine.com/qtools/qspy.html). > NOTE: You might need to build the `qspy` host utility on your machine. The QSPY utility is available in [QTools collection](https://github.com/QuantumLeaps/qtools/tree/master/qspy).
